A new beginning. On the eve of a new campaign, two grumpy middle-aged has-beens gather in a studio to recall the summer’s feast of football and look ahead to another Fantasy season, full of hope.

There’s no frills. No live video cast. No special guests. Just Granville and I, stripped back and almost unplugged.

Don’t let that put you off, though. Even with our limited powers we at least attempt to cut through the issues currently rattling around in the minds of Fantasy managers.

We assess the Old Trafford revolution, the world without Suarez and the merits of the three-man strike force. We slice through the current transfer trends and weigh up matters such as the Sigurdsson/Bojan rotation, Fagregas vs Hazard and the Chelsea back four conundrum. We also manage to warm up with a nice little argument about the Alexis Sanchez bandwagon – the traditional pre-season barney.

    I posted this up above but I think it got lost in the shuffle:

    I'm genuinely curious about all the Young love around here.

    He's wing back but doesn't get the increased points that a normal defender does. You're heavily reliant on him getting goals and assists from a position on the field where that doesn't happen too much. I know he scored two recently but realistically I don't think he'll score many from left wing back. He will probably get some assists from crosses but more than other options who are playing in an attacking midfield role?

    I guess his price is good. Is that it? Or am I missing something?

    I thought the idea was to get players out of position playing forward, rather than back.

        Except he won't take free kicks or pens which is where Baines gets almost all his goals and assists.

        Baines would also get at least a third of his points through clean sheets, which Young won't get.
